ABSTRACT

BACKGROUND: Acute fatty liver disease in pregnancy (AFLP) is a low-incidence condition that usually affects women in the third trimester of pregnancy or the early postpartum period. This article reviews recent advances in the diagnosis and treatment of AFLP with pancreatitis in pregnancy induced by in vitro fertilization (IVF). CASE REPORT: A rare case of AFLP and pancreatitis occurred in a pregnant woman with an IVF-induced twin pregnancy delivered by cesarean section. Diagnosis of this condition is difficult, and delay in accurate diagnosis and timely and appropriate treatment can lead to serious complications such as acute pancreatitis or extensive damage to multiple organs and systems, which can have significant consequences. The main therapeutic approach was the rapid administration of drugs accompanied by therapeutic measures to support liver function and pancreatic complications. CONCLUSIONS: We would like to reemphasize the importance of multidisciplinary management and rapid intervention in AFLP with acute pancreatitis after IVF.

ABSTRACT

BACKGROUND: Low back pain (LBP) is one of the most common reasons for consultation in general practice. Currently, LBP is categorised into specific and non-specific causes. However, extravertebral causes, such as abdominal aortic aneurysm or pancreatitis, are not being considered. METHODS: A systematic literature search was performed across MEDLINE, Embase, and the Cochrane library, complemented by a handsearch. Studies conducted between 1 January 2001 and 31 December 2020, where LBP was the main symptom, were included. RESULTS: The literature search identified 6040 studies, from which duplicates were removed, leaving 4105 studies for title and abstract screening. Subsequently, 265 publications were selected for inclusion, with an additional 197 publications identified through the handsearch. The majority of the studies were case reports and case series, predominantly originating from specialised care settings. A clear distinction between vertebral or rare causes of LBP was not always possible. A range of diseases were identified as potential extravertebral causes of LBP, encompassing gynaecological, urological, vascular, systemic, and gastrointestinal diseases. Notably, guidelines exhibited inconsistencies in addressing extravertebral causes. DISCUSSION: Prior to this review, there has been no systematic investigation into extravertebral causes of LBP. Although these causes are rare, the absence of robust and reliable epidemiological data hinders a comprehensive understanding, as well as the lack of standardised protocols, which contributes to a lack of accurate description of indicative symptoms. While there are certain disease-specific characteristics, such as non-mechanical or cyclical LBP, and atypical accompanying symptoms like fever, abdominal pain, or leg swelling, that may suggest extravertebral causes, it is important to recognise that these features are not universally present in every patient. CONCLUSION: The differential diagnosis of extravertebral LBP is extensive with relatively low prevalence rates dependent on the clinical setting. Clinicians should maintain a high index of suspicion for extravertebral aetiologies, especially in patients presenting with atypical accompanying symptoms.

ABSTRACT

Hypertriglyceridemia (HTG)-induced acute pancreatitis (AP) secondary to insulin deficiency following the onset of type 1 diabetes mellitus (T1DM) is a rare but serious complication in children. OBJECTIVE: To describe the diagnosis and treatment of severe HTG and to emphasize the need for timely diagnosis of T1DM. CLINICAL CASE: A 15-year-old female adolescent with a history of overweight presented with a two-weeks history of fever, anorexia, and diffuse abdominal pain. Laboratory tests revealed triglycerides of 17,580 mg/dL, lipase of 723 U/L, and blood glucose of 200 mg/dL. An abdominal CT scan showed an enlarged and edematous pancreas. She was hospitalized with a diagnosis of AP and severe HTG, which progressed to acute necro-hemorrhagic pancreatitis. Treatment included continuous intravenous insulin infusion until triglyceride levels decreased. Upon discontinuation of insulin, fasting hyperglycemia (206 mg/dL) and metabolic acidosis recurred, therefore DM was suspected. Upon targeted questioning, a history of polydipsia, polyuria, and weight loss during the last 3 months stood out. Glycated hemoglobin was markedly elevated (14.7%). Insulin therapy was optimized, achieving stabilization of laboratory parameters after 15 days of treatment and complete anatomical resolution of pancreatic involvement at one year of follow-up. CONCLUSIONS: The presence of severe HTG in pediatrics compels us to consider its secondary causes, such as the onset of T1DM. It is crucial to improve the ability to diagnose T1DM early, as it may present with infrequent and high-risk presentations for the patient.

ABSTRACT

Acute pancreatitis is among the most common gastrointestinal disorders requiring hospitalization. The main causes are gallstones and alcohol use. Patients typically present with upper abdominal pain radiating to the back, worse with eating, plus nausea and vomiting. Diagnosis requires meeting two of three criteria: upper abdominal pain, an elevated serum lipase or amylase level greater than 3 times the normal limit, and imaging findings consistent with pancreatitis. After pancreatitis is diagnosed, the Atlanta classification and identification of the systemic inflammatory response syndrome can identify patients at high risk of complications. Management includes fluid resuscitation and hydration maintenance, pain control that may require opioids, and early feeding. Feeding recommendations have changed and "nothing by mouth" is no longer recommended. Rather, oral feeding should be initiated, as tolerated, within the first 24 hours. If it is not tolerated, enteral feeding via nasogastric or nasojejunal tubes should be initiated. Antibiotics are indicated only with radiologically confirmed infection or systemic infection symptoms. Surgical or endoscopic interventions are needed for biliary pancreatitis or obstructive pancreatitis with cholangitis. One in five patients will have recurrent episodes of pancreatitis; alcohol and smoking are major risk factors. Some develop chronic pancreatitis, associated with chronic pain plus pancreatic dysfunction, including endocrine failure (insulin insufficiency) and/or exocrine failure that requires long-term vitamin supplementation.

ABSTRACT

Acute pancreatitis is a common cause of acute abdominal pain and can range from mild oedema to severe necrosis of the pancreas. It has a significant impact on morbidity, mortality and financial burden. The global prevalence of pancreatitis is substantial, with the highest rates observed in central and eastern Europe. Diagnosing acute pancreatitis involves considering clinical symptoms, elevated serum amylase and/or lipase levels, and characteristic imaging findings. The causes of acute pancreatitis include obstructive disorders, such as gallstones and biliary sludge, alcohol consumption, smoking, drug-induced pancreatitis, metabolic disorders, trauma, medical procedures, infections, vascular diseases and autoimmune pancreatitis. Appropriate management of acute pancreatitis involves determining the severity of the condition, providing supportive care, addressing the underlying cause, and preventing complications. Advances in classifying the severity of acute pancreatitis and implementing goal-directed therapy have contributed to a decrease in mortality rates. Understanding its prevalence, aetiology and management principles is crucial for clinicians to appropriately diagnose and manage patients with acute pancreatitis.

ABSTRACT

OBJECTIVE: The objective of this study was to explore the relationship between serum soluble fms-like tyrosine kinase 1 and the severity of acute pancreatitis and its diagnostic utility. METHODS: This study was carried out by searching Chinese and English literature from the establishment of the database to July 9, 2023, systematically, and assessing the quality and heterogeneity of the articles included. RESULTS: Thirteen studies with a total of 986 patients were included. Patients with severe acute pancreatitis showed higher levels of soluble fms-like tyrosine kinase 1 compared with mild acute pancreatitis [weighted mean difference=76.64 pg/mL, 95% confidence interval (95%CI 50.39-102.89, p<0.001)]. Soluble fms-like tyrosine kinase 1 predicted pooled sensitivity, specificity, and area under the curve were 79%, 74%, and 0.85 for severe acute pancreatitis, with some heterogeneity (I2>50% or p<0.05). In the subgroup analysis, cutoff >150 pg/mL was found to be a heterogeneous factor. CONCLUSION: Soluble fms-like tyrosine kinase 1 is a reliable tool for identifying acute pancreatitis severity, but only as a screening tool.

ABSTRACT

OBJECTIVE: The objective of this meta-analysis is to evaluate the diagnostic performance of acoustic radiation force impulse (ARFI) in acute pancreatitis (AP) patients. METHODS: PubMed, Web of Science, Embase, Wanfang, Chinese Biological Medicine databases, and Chinese Biomedical Literature Service System were searched for relevant studies to explore the potential diagnostic performance of ARFI in AP from inception to November 2023. STATA 14.0 was used to analyze the standardized mean difference (SMD) with 95% confidence interval (CI), pooled sensitivity, specificity, area under the curve, meta-regression analysis, sensitivity analysis, and publication bias. RESULTS: Nine studies, involving 533 AP patients and 585 healthy controls, were included. AP patients had significantly higher ARFI levels than healthy controls (SMD: 3.13, 95% CI: 1.88-4.39, P = .001). The area under the curve of ARFI for diagnosing AP was 0.99 (95% CI: 0.98-1.00), with 98% sensitivity and 94% specificity. Meta-regression identified the study region and study period as the sources of heterogeneity. Sensitivity analysis showed that the exclusion of any single study did not materially alter the overall combined effect. No evidence of publication bias was observed in the included studies. CONCLUSION: This meta-analysis demonstrated that ARFI exerted satisfactory diagnostic performance in AP.

ABSTRACT

Rapid reduction of plasma triglycerides (TG) is believed to improve the outcome of pancreatitis in the context of hypertriglyceridaemia (HTG)-induced acute pancreatitis (HTG-AP). Previous studies have suggested that haemoperfusion (HP) with the Jafron cartridge series could be effective for reducing TG concentrations in patients with HTG-AP. However, the clearance capacity (CC) for TG removal has not been reported. This case series reports on data from three patients with HTG-AP who underwent HP with HA230 or HA330 cartridges. Blood samples were collected from both before and after the cartridge circuit every 30 min and the CC was calculated. Twelve pairs of blood samples were collected for each type of HP cartridge. The mean ± SD CC of the HA230 cartridge for TG removal in this case series was 0.009781 ± 1.117235 ml/min (95% confidence interval [CI], -0.7000762, 0.7196384 ml). The mean ± SD CC of the HA330 cartridge for TG removal in this case series was 0.344914 ± 1.412183 ml/min (95% CI, -0.5523448, 1.2421721 ml). Based on the findings of this small case series, special caution is advised when considering the use of the HA230 and HA330 cartridges for reducing blood TG concentration pending further conclusive evidence from larger studies.

ABSTRACT

BACKGROUND: Acute pancreatitis (AP) is a common acute digestive system disorder, with patients often turning to TikTok for AP-related information. However, the platform's video quality on AP has not been thoroughly investigated. OBJECTIVE: The main purpose of this study is to evaluate the quality of videos about AP on TikTok, and the secondary purpose is to study the related factors of video quality. METHODS: This study involved retrieving AP-related videos from TikTok, determining, and analyzing them based on predefined inclusion and exclusion criteria. Relevant data were extracted and compiled for evaluation. Video quality was scored using the DISCERN instrument and the Health on the Net (HONcode) score, complemented by introducing the Acute Pancreatitis Content Score (APCS). Pearson correlation analysis was used to assess the correlation between video quality scores and user engagement metrics such as likes, comments, favorites, retweets, and video duration. RESULTS: A total of 111 TikTok videos were included for analysis, and video publishers were composed of physicians (89.18%), news media organizations (13.51%), individual users (5.41%), and medical institutions (0.9%). The majority of videos focused on AP-related educational content (64.87%), followed by physicians' diagnostic and treatment records (15.32%), and personal experiences (19.81%). The mean scores for DISCERN, HONcode, and APCS were 33.05 ± 7.87, 3.09 ± 0.93, and 1.86 ± 1.30, respectively. The highest video scores were those posted by physicians (35.17 ± 7.02 for DISCERN, 3.31 ± 0.56 for HONcode, and 1.94 ± 1.34 for APCS, respectively). According to the APCS, the main contents focused on etiology (n = 55, 49.5%) and clinical presentations (n = 36, 32.4%), followed by treatment (n = 24, 21.6%), severity (n = 20, 18.0%), prevention (n = 19, 17.1%), pathophysiology (n = 17, 15.3%), definitions (n = 13, 11.7%), examinations (n = 10, 9%), and other related content. There was no correlation between the scores of the three evaluation tools and the number of followers, likes, comments, favorites, and retweets of the video. However, DISCERN (r = 0.309) and APCS (r = 0.407) showed a significant positive correlation with video duration, while HONcode showed no correlation with the duration of the video. CONCLUSIONS: The general quality of TikTok videos related to AP is poor; however, the content posted by medical professionals shows relatively higher quality, predominantly focusing on clinical presentations and etiologies. There is a discernible correlation between video duration and quality ratings, indicating that a combined approach incorporating the guideline can comprehensively evaluate AP-related content on TikTok.

ABSTRACT

To construct and internally and externally validate a nomogram model for predicting the severity of acute pancreatitis (AP) based on the CT severity index (CTSI).A retrospective analysis of clinical data from 200 AP patients diagnosed at the Hefei Third Clinical College of Anhui Medical University from June 2019 to June 2022 was conducted. Patients were classified into non-severe acute pancreatitis (NSAP, n = 135) and severe acute pancreatitis (SAP, n = 65) based on final clinical diagnosis. Differences in CTSI, general clinical features, and laboratory indicators between the two groups were compared. The LASSO regression model was used to select variables that might affect the severity of AP, and these variables were analyzed using multivariate logistic regression. A nomogram model was constructed using R software, and its AUC value was calculated. The accuracy and practicality of the model were evaluated using calibration curves, Hosmer-Lemeshow test, and decision curve analysis (DCA), with internal validation performed using the bootstrap method. Finally, 60 AP patients treated in the same hospital from July 2022 to December 2023 were selected for external validation.LASSO regression identified CTSI, BUN, D-D, NLR, and Ascites as five predictive factors. Unconditional binary logistic regression analysis showed that CTSI (OR = 2.141, 95%CI:1.369-3.504), BUN (OR = 1.378, 95%CI:1.026-1.959), NLR (OR = 1.370, 95%CI:1.016-1.906), D-D (OR = 1.500, 95%CI:1.112-2.110), and Ascites (OR = 5.517, 95%CI:1.217-2.993) were independent factors influencing SAP. The established prediction model had a C-index of 0.962, indicating high accuracy. Calibration curves demonstrated good consistency between predicted survival rates and actual survival rates. The C-indexes for internal and external validation were 0.935 and 0.901, respectively, with calibration curves close to the ideal line.The model based on CTSI and clinical indicators can effectively predict the severity of AP, providing a scientific basis for clinical decision-making by physicians.

ABSTRACT

Antiphospholipid antibody syndrome is an autoimmune condition with clinical manifestations of vascular thrombosis and adverse pregnancy outcomes including recurrent miscarriage, fetal loss, growth restriction and pre-eclampsia with persistent antiphospholipid antibodies on laboratory examination. Treatment is targeted at preventing recurrent thrombosis and improving pregnancy outcomes. Commonly, treatment includes aspirin and anticoagulation, however, newer immunomodulatory treatments may also improve outcomes. The case describes a patient with a history of multiple miscarriages and pregnancy losses, fetal growth restriction and pre-eclampsia, and pulmonary embolism. Because of her significant adverse pregnancy outcomes, she was treated with certolizumab with a successful delivery at 33 weeks and 6 days. She also developed acute pancreatitis in the postpartum period. This is a rare condition, affecting 1-14/10 000 births. The pancreatitis resolved with conservative management, and she had an uncomplicated interval cholecystectomy.

ABSTRACT

Acute pancreatitis is seen in patients with human immunodeficiency virus (HIV) as a result of antiretroviral drug therapy and hypertriglyceridemia. Thrombotic complications are known in patients of HIV as a result of endothelial dysfunction, and right-sided infective endocarditis (IE) is seen in HIV patients mostly due to intravenous (IV) drug abuse. However, the occurrence of acute pancreatitis with sepsis, IE, and bilateral thromboembolism in the same patient is rare. Here, we report this case of a treatment-naive nondrug abuser HIV patient with acute pancreatitis in sepsis, IE, and bilateral pulmonary thromboembolism who recovered completely with treatment.

ABSTRACT

BACKGROUND: Acute pancreatitis is observed more frequently in the pediatric age. Currently, there are recommendation guidelines for its proper diagnosis and treatment. The objective of this study was to evaluate the level of knowledge of the international recommendations on acute pancreatitis in pediatrics of the North American Society for Pediatric Gastroenterology, Hepatology and Nutrition in a group of pediatricians. METHODS: Observational, multicenter study, through a survey applied to pediatricians and pediatric residents. RESULTS: 48.8% of physicians had prior knowledge of the guidelines for the treatment of acute pancreatitis in children. 72.4% knew the current criteria for the diagnosis of acute pancreatitis. There were no differences in the majority of responses between pediatricians and pediatric residents. CONCLUSIONS: Although only half of the respondents followed the guidelines for diagnosis and treatment of acute pancreatitis, about three-quarters adequately use the criteria for diagnosis. There is adequate knowledge about the prescription of antibiotics and pancreatitis follow-up. There is lack of knowledge on the recommendation of monitoring vital signs and the precise time to perform cholecystectomy in the pancreatitis of biliary origin.

ABSTRACT

Background: Serum creatinine (Cr) and albumin (Alb) are important predictors of mortality in individuals with various diseases, including acute pancreatitis (AP). However, most previous studies have only examined the relationship between single Cr or Alb levels and the prognosis of patients with AP. To our knowledge, the association between short- and long-term all-cause mortality in patients with AP and the blood creatinine to albumin ratio (CAR) has not been investigated. Therefore, this study aimed to evaluate the short- and long-term relationships between CAR and all-cause mortality in patients with AP. Methods: We conducted a retrospective study utilizing data from the Medical Information Market for Intensive Care (MIMIC-IV) database. The study involved analyzing various mortality variables and obtaining CAR values at the time of admission. The X-tile software was used to determine the optimal threshold for the CAR. Kaplan-Meier (K-M) survival curves and multivariate Cox proportional hazards regression models were used to assess the relationship between CAR and both short- and long-term all-cause mortality. The predictive power, sensitivity, specificity, and area under the curve (AUC) of CAR for short- and long-term mortality in patients with AP after hospital admission were investigated using Receiver Operating Characteristic analysis. Additionally, subgroup analyses were conducted. Results: A total of 520 participants were included in this study. The CAR ideal threshold, determined by X-tile software, was 0.446. The Cox proportional hazards model revealed an independent association between CAR≥0.446 and all-cause mortality at 7-day (d), 14-d, 21-d, 28-d, 90-d, and 1-year (y) before and after adjustment for confounders. K-M survival curves showed that patients with CAR≥0.446 had lower survival rates at 7-d, 14-d, 21-d, 28-d, 90-d, and 1-y. Additionally, CAR demonstrated superior performance, with higher AUC values than Cr, Alb, serum total calcium, Glasgow Coma Scale, Systemic Inflammatory Response Syndrome score, and Sepsis-related Organ Failure Assessment score at 7-d, 14-d, 21-d, 28-d, 90-d, and 1-y intervals. Subgroup analyses showed that CAR did not interact with a majority of subgroups. Conclusion: The CAR can serve as an independent predictor for short- and long-term all-cause mortality in patients with AP. This study enhances our understanding of the association between serum-based biomarkers and the prognosis of patients with AP.

ABSTRACT

Background and Objectives: Determining the severity of acute pancreatitis (AP) is the main goal in the early stage of AP. The aim of this study was to compare laboratory parameters and indices, including the neutrophil to lymphocyte ratio (NLR) and the neutrophil-creatinine index (NCI), at admission in order to predict the severity of AP. Materials and Methods: Data from 421 patients who were admitted with a diagnosis of AP were collected retrospectively. Disease severity was assessed using the Bedside Index of Severity in Acute Pancreatitis (BISAP) and the revised Atlanta classification (RAC). BISAP was graded as mild and severe, and RAC was graded as mild (MAP), moderately severe (MSAP), and severe (SAP). The laboratory parameters and indices, including the NLR and NCI, were compared. Results: Of the patients, 70 (16.6%) had severe AP according to BISAP; the AP subgroups according to the RAC were as follows: MAP (n = 213), MSAP (n = 158), and SAP (n = 50). The NCI had the highest area under the receiver operator characteristic (AUROC) curve value (0.862), demonstrating severe disease according to BISAP, with a sensitivity of 78.6% and a specificity of 79.8%. Age (OR:1.046), white blood cell count (WBC) (OR:1.141), hematocrit (OR:1.081), blood urea nitrogen (BUN) (OR:1.040), and NCI (OR:1.076) were independently associated with severe disease, according to the multivariate analysis results, and were determined as components of the newly developed nomogram. The AUROC of the nomogram (0.891) was superior to the AUROCs of all the components of the nomogram except the NCI. Moreover, the NCI was the only parameter to distinguish MSAP from MAP (OR:1.119, 95% CI: 1.015-1.235, p = 0.023) and SAP from MSAP (OR:1.095, 95% CI: 1.031-1.162, p = 0.003). Conclusions: The present study enabled the identification of the neutrophil-creatinine index as a new prognostic tool for the assessment of AP severity at hospital admission.

ABSTRACT

C1q/tumor necrosis factor-related protein 3 (CTRP3) has been demonstrated to play a protective role in mice with severe acute pancreatitis (SAP). However, its clinical significance in SAP remains unknown. This study was conducted to explore the clinical values of serum C1q/tumor necrosis factor-related protein 3 (CTRP3) level in the diagnosis of cardiac dysfunction (CD) and intestinal mucosal barrier dysfunction (IMBD) in SAP. Through RT-qPCR, we observed decreased CTRP3 level in the serum of SAP patients. Serum CTRP3 level was correlated with C-reactive protein, procalcitonin, creatine, modified computed tomography severity index score, and Acute Physiology and Chronic Health Evaluation II score. The receiver-operating characteristic curve revealed that CTRP3 serum level < 1.005 was conducive to SAP diagnosis with 72.55% sensitivity and 60.00% specificity, CTRP3 < 0.8400 was conducive to CD diagnosis with 80.49% sensitivity and specificity 65.57%, CTRP3 < 0.8900 was conducive to IMBD diagnosis with 94.87% sensitivity and 63.49% specificity, and CTRP3 < 0.6250 was conducive to the diagnosis of CD and IMBD co-existence with 65.22% sensitivity and 89.87% specificity. Generally, CTRP3 was downregulated in the serum of SAP patients and served as a candidate biomarker for the diagnosis of SAP and SAP-induced CD and IMBD.

ABSTRACT

BACKGROUND: Acute pancreatitis (AP) has heterogeneous clinical features, and identifying clinically relevant sub-phenotypes is useful. We aimed to identify novel sub-phenotypes in hospitalized AP patients using longitudinal total serum calcium (TSC) trajectories. METHODS: AP patients had at least two TSC measurements during the first 24 h of hospitalization in the US-based critical care database (Medical Information Mart for Intensive Care-III (MIMIC-III) and MIMIC-IV were included. Group-based trajectory modeling was used to identify calcium trajectory phenotypes, and patient characteristics and treatment outcomes were compared between the phenotypes. RESULTS: A total of 4518 admissions were included in the analysis. Four TSC trajectory groups were identified: "Very low TSC, slow resolvers" (n = 65; 1.4% of the cohort); "Moderately low TSC" (n = 559; 12.4%); "Stable normal-calcium" (n = 3875; 85.8%); and "Fluctuating high TSC" (n = 19; 0.4%). The "Very low TSC, slow resolvers" had the lowest initial, maximum, minimum, and mean TSC, and highest SOFA score, creatinine and glucose level. In contrast, the "Stable normal-calcium" had the fewest ICU admission, antibiotic use, intubation and renal replace treatment. In adjusted analysis, significantly higher in-hospital mortality was noted among "Very low TSC, slow resolvers" (odds ratio [OR], 7.2; 95% CI, 3.7 to 14.0), "moderately low TSC" (OR, 5.0; 95% CI, 3.8 to 6.7), and "Fluctuating high TSC" (OR, 5.6; 95% CI, 1.5 to 20.6) compared with the "Stable normal-calcium" group. CONCLUSIONS: We identified four novel sub-phenotypes of patients with AP, with significant variability in clinical outcomes. Not only the absolute TSC levels but also their trajectories were significantly associated with in-hospital mortality.

ABSTRACT

Acute pancreatitis (AP) is a common systemic inflammatory disease resulting from the activation of trypsinogen by various incentives in ICU. The annual incidence rate is approximately 30 out of 100,000. Some patients may progress to severe acute pancreatitis, with a mortality rate of up to 40%. Therefore, the goal of this article is to explore the key genes for effective diagnosis and treatment of AP. The analysis data for this study were merged from two GEO datasets. 1357 DEGs were used for functional enrichment and cMAP analysis, aiming to reveal the pathogenic genes and potential mechanisms of AP, as well as potential drugs for treating AP. Importantly, the study used LASSO and SVM-RFE machine learning to screen the most likely AP occurrence biomarker for Prdx4 among numerous candidate genes. A receiver operating characteristic of Prdx4 was used to estimate the incidence of AP. The ssGSEA algorithm was employed to investigate immune cell infiltration in AP. The biomarker Prdx4 gene exhibited significant associations with a majority of immune cells and was identified as being expressed in NKT cells, macrophages, granulocytes, and B cells based on single-cell transcriptome data. Finally, we found an increase in Prdx4 expression in the pancreatic tissue of AP mice through immunohistochemistry. After treatment with recombinant Prdx4, the pathological damage to the pancreatic tissue of AP mice was relieved. In conclusion, our study identified Prdx4 as a potential AP hub gene, providing a new target for treatment.

ABSTRACT

To investigate scoring systems and biomarkers for determining the severity and prognosis of acute pancreatitis (AP). Between January and July 2023, 100 patients with AP diagnosed and treated in the emergency department were included. AP was divided into 2 groups according to severity: mild AP and moderately severe AP (MSAP-SAP), according to the revised Atlanta Classification in 2012. Demographic characteristics, severity, intensive care unit (ICU) admission, white blood cell count (WBC), hematocrit, red cell distribution width from whole blood taken at admission and 48 hours later, C-reactive protein (CRP) and biochemistry values, Bedside Index for Severity in Acute Pancreatitis (BISAP), Pancreatitis Activity Scoring System (PASS), and harmless AP score scores were recorded retrospectively. Our variables, which were found to be significant in multiple logistic regression results, were found to increase MSAP-SAP expectation by 4.36-, 7.85-, 6.63 and 5.80 times in the presence of CRP > 47.10, WBC > 13.10, PASS > 0, and necrotizing computed tomography findings, respectively. It was detected that the risk factor which was found significant as a single variable affecting the ICU admission increased the risk of ICU requirement by 28.88 when PASS > 0, by 3.96 when BISAP > 1, and it increased the Atlanta score by 9.93-fold. We found that WBC and CRP values at the time of hospital admission and WBC, CRP, and red cell distribution width values after 48 had the highest accuracy in determining AP disease severity. BISAP, which was found to be significant in determining MSAP-SAP expectations, lost its significance in multiple logistic regression results, and PASS was found to be effective. The PASS is an important score in the clinical evaluation of patients with AP and in determining the need for ICU hospitalization.
